In the match of the third round of the Russian Championship, Lokomotiv in St. Petersburg will play with Zenit, which cannot win since September 28, 2019.

However, on the eve of the meeting, it is not so much the confrontation itself that is being discussed, but the future of the railway workers.

After the arrival of Ralf Rangnick and company, the main goal of the club was the acquisition of young players, their development and subsequent resale.

And a year later, this approach is beginning to bear fruit.

The first signs may soon be Alexis Beka-Beka, on the transfer of which in Cherkizovo they can earn a substantial amount.

The French midfielder joined Lokomotiv in August 2021 and became one of the first whose invitation fully met Rangnick's vision.

At that time, Beck-Bek was 20 years old, but he already had experience playing for the "Kan", and also managed to play for the youth and Olympic teams of the country.

Perhaps this is what prevented Muscovites from making a deal on more favorable terms.

The authoritative portal Transfermarkt estimated the cost of the midfielder at €800,000, but had to pay many times more for him – €6 million. Therefore, this decision of the selection department was initially perceived ambiguously.

True, at that time almost all the actions of Lokomotiv in the market and what funds were going to new players raised doubts.

It seemed especially strange to spend a total of €12 million on the purchase of Konstantin Maradishvili and Nair Tiknizyan from CSKA.

At that time, both were not the main ones in the army team and were not considered the main talents of their generation.

And given how reluctant European clubs are to attract Russians, it was not necessary to count on their profitable sale.

In the case of Tiknizyan and Maradishvili, the fears are justified so far - both of them not only do not have offers from teams from the Old World, but have practically not increased their value.

However, the situation with Beka-Bek suggests that Rangnick's ideas still work.

According to the media, Nice not only intends to acquire the midfielder, but are ready to shell out a fixed amount of €12 million for him immediately and another €2 million are written into the contract in the form of bonuses - their railway workers will receive if the player and his new club achieve certain results .

Thus, the net profit of Lokomotiv can be about 7 million, if you subtract the salary.

According to SalarySport, he received about €1.1 million a year.

At first glance, the Beka-Bek deal is extremely profitable and demonstrates that Russian clubs are not only not cut off from the European market, but are able to make money on football players in the current difficult conditions.

If the transfer of Alexis does not fail, then Lokomotiv will receive enough funds to invite two performers of a similar level to his place at once and try to repeat everything to the nearest comma.

From a business standpoint, the departure of Beka-Bek is an almost ideal solution.

The question is how all this correlates with the plans of the railway workers for the season and whether it is in the interests of sports.

Leaving aside the financial benefits, the transfer of the Frenchman is not so clear.

Last season, he was one of the key players in the center of the field and enjoyed the great confidence of the coach.

In terms of playing time, he lost only to one representative of his role - Dmitry Barinov.

And in terms of the number of assists, he shared second place with winger Girano Kerk.

Both assisted partners four times, only Rifat Zhemaletdinov had more - seven.

It is very difficult to overestimate the importance of Alexis for the team, which was noticeable this season, although some circumstances blurred the impression of his game a little.

In the match with Nizhny Novgorod, he went out in the second half, but managed not only to deliver four shots on goal, but also created several dangerous chances himself.

As a result - high marks and the title of one of the best players of the meeting.

So, WhoScored gave him 7.6 (second place), and FotMob - 8.1 (third place).

He also looked good in the game against Rostov.

For one and a half halves, the Frenchman performed at the usual high level and was useful both in defense and attack.

And by the 64th minute, only Daniil Utkin was rated higher than him, who gave an assist to Nikolai Komlichenko.

However, incontinence cost him a second yellow card and the first removal of his career.

On the one hand, Josef Zinnbauer has someone to compensate for the loss of Beck-Beck.

The same Maradishvili, Daniil Kulikov and Artyom Karpukas can enter the support zone.

Although it is difficult to say how equivalent these replacements will be.

On the other hand, parting with one of the important players may well indicate that Lokomotiv does not set itself serious tasks for the season.

Now the railroad workers do not claim to win the championship.

In terms of composition, they are noticeably inferior to Zenit and are unlikely to surpass the same CSKA and Spartak.

In order to fight for high places, they need strengthening, but instead they give away a system-forming performer, whose transfer could well wait.

21-year-old Beka-Beka has clearly not reached the ceiling at Lokomotiv and could well progress further, only increasing his value.

And there was plenty of time for this: his current agreement with the club runs until 2026, so there was no need to be afraid of a possible suspension of the contract.

Of course, Lokomotiv's further actions in the market will show how the club wants to develop.

But the sale of the Frenchman suggests that he risks becoming a kind of analogue of Ufa, a donor team without ambitions, whose main goal is to develop and sell football players.

And the difference may be only in the level of buyers.

If in Bashkortostan they mainly supplied players for the RPL, then the main clients of the railway workers will be representatives of the top 5 leagues.

In conditions when the club gives away a high-quality and talented player on demand, it will be extremely difficult to fight for awards.

Especially with the "Zenith", which goes in a diametrically opposite way.

Petersburgers, although they bet on underage players with the prospect of resale, they put the solution of tournament tasks at the forefront and do not let them go until they receive an extremely profitable offer.

One can at least remember how Hulk, Ezequiel Garay, Axel Witsel and Leandro Paredes left the northern capital.
